Peroclu1 project
With the current project PeroClu1 the next decisive step is now taken: the targeted upscaling of perovskite solar cells. The project is receiving substantial initial funding – with funding by the Federal Ministry of Economics and Energy (BMWE) as well as from Ministry of Economics, Labor and Tourism Baden-Württemberg. PeroLu1 is thus sending a clear signal for the industrial future of this key technology.


The competence cluster is to implement the production of Perovskite-thin-layer-modules by setting up an industry-related and inter-institutional production technology center for the Baden-Württemberg and German photovoltaic industry. The focus is on increasing efficiency (1), sustainability (2) and rapid transfer (3) in the application.
This project has two main goals:
- Preparation of a competence cluster of the participating institutes (ZSW, IPV/UST, KIT) to be developed in the medium term following the preparatory project outlined here.[see appendix 1]. The aim of the present project is to demonstrate a decentralized production line for the production of perovskite solar modules with scalable manufacturing processes.
- Demonstration of perovskite thin-layer solar modules fabricated exclusively using scalable manufacturing processes over an area of up to 20 x 20cm2. The focus is on three aspects: (1) the stability of the technology, (2) scalable manufacturing processes and (3) ‘Ecodesign principles’.

The goals of the PEROCLU1 project are
- Preparation of the competence cluster and demonstration of a decentralized manufacturing platform
- Development of a decentralized ‘plug-in process chain’ between the institutes IPV, KIT and ZSW, which allows new materials, new manufacturing processes, encapsulation concepts, characterization methods and component architectures for perovskite solar modules on a surface up to 20 x 20 cm2 to integrate.
- Perovskite modules in thin film technology up to 20×20 cm2 With
- industry-relevant coating techniques and
- Evaluated stability in accelerated aging tests and outdoor tests.
- Stable architecture with T90 after 1000h, output value 23% for cells
- with module efficiencies > 17%
